Hi Goofyswife,
Let's see, on the way down we drove straight thru. We left Thursday night at about 10 pm and arrived at AKL at 5:00 pm on Friday. There was really NO traffic at night. We took 75 straight down. Make sure you do the West bound bypass around Atlanta and also the by-pass around Macon (much quicker). If you do drive at night my only caution is the big trucks in the mountains. Stay out of their way!!! On the drive home, it took much longer. We left AKL at 8:30 a.m. and made it to Corbin KY by 9:30 pm. LOTS of traffic going home. We left Corbin (Southern end of KY) at 6:30 am and made it home within 7 hours. Traffic Sunday wasn't too bad. We left at night thinking the kids would sleep thru and my 3 yr old did. My 8 yr old couldn't sleep very well. I would probably leave early morning again and stay the night somewhere though. Both kids were SO good I just couldn't even beleive it!!!! We do have a TV in the van which was just a godsend too! There really is any bad constrution delays. We were delayed on the way home in GA near Tifton for about an hour and a 1/2 for no apparent reason. Just TONS of traffic. Hope this helped.
